Smart rings are looking like my kind of AI gadget

The evolution of dictation technology, driven by LLMs, has made speaking to computers increasingly effective. Sandbar’s new smart ring, the Stream, exemplifies this trend by offering seamless voice dictation across multiple devices. This discreet wearable, focused on personal voice input, could revolutionize how we interact with AI assistants and manage notes, offering a more unobtrusive alternative to current smartphone-based methods.

  • Dictation technology has significantly improved due to the LLM revolution.
  • Sandbar is developing a smart ring called the Stream, which features microphone, battery, and Bluetooth for voice input.
  • The Stream ring can be used to start AI assistant chats, take notes, and dictate text across devices.
  • The ring is designed for personal voice capture, including a whisper mode for private input.
  • Other companies like Pebble (Index 01) and Vocci are also developing similar AI ring concepts.
  • Smart rings offer a subtle and efficient way to interact with AI without needing to use a smartphone directly.
  • These devices aim to complement, not replace, smartphones, allowing users to keep their phones stored more often.
